Rental accommodation in Mongolia for newcomers

 

One you decide to rent an apartment or house there are certain things specific to Canada to keep in mind. For example, make sure to agree who pays for utilities, and who is responsible for removing snow!

 

Property owners and landlords will usually require payslips or proof of income, bank statements and occasionally they may require references from previous landlords although lots of new immigrants to Mongolia were homeowners in their previous country. Sometimes it does help to already have secured employment in the greater Mongolia area.

Newcomer subletting in Mongolia Canada

 

Sometimes when a renter leaves for a few months they will sublet their accommodation. Quite often they leave some furnishings behind and for some newcomers to Mongolia this can be an ideal option, especially if you’ve yet to buy furniture or if your shipment is delayed.

Renting an Apartment or Condominium in Mongolia

 

Pros of renting an apartment in Mongolia as a newcomer

 

  • Flexibility: Renting an apartment or condominium in Mongolia provides a high degree of flexibility, allowing new migrants to choose the location and type of accommodation that best suits their needs and budget.

 

  • Amenities: Most apartments and condominiums in Mongolia come with a range of amenities, such as laundry facilities, parking, and fitness centers.

 

  • No Maintenance: Renters are not responsible for any maintenance or repairs to the property, which can be a relief for new migrants in Mongolia who are still adjusting to their new life in Canada.

 

Cons for renting accommodation in Mongolia as a new immigrant to Canada

 

  • Cost: Renting an apartment or condominium in Mongolia can be expensive, especially in popular neighborhoods like downtown or near universities. The cost of renting also tends to rise quickly over time.

 

  • Limited Space: Apartments in Mongolia tend to be smaller than houses, which can make it challenging for immigrant families with children or those with large households.

 

  • Landlord Dependence: Renters in Mongolia are at the mercy of their landlords when it comes to issues like rent increases or maintenance requests.

 

Sharing a House or Apartment in Mongolia

 

Pros of sharing a house as a new migrant to Mongolia

 

  • Cost: Sharing a house or apartment with roommates can be significantly cheaper than renting an entire place on your own. This can be a great option for new migrants who are on a tight budget.

 

  • Social Connections: Living with roommates can provide an opportunity to meet new people and make friends in Mongolia.

 

  • Sharing Responsibility: Roommates can share responsibilities such as cleaning and groceries, making life a little easier for new migrants.

Cons of sharing a house as a new migrant to Mongolia

 

  • Limited Privacy: Sharing living spaces in Mongolia with roommates means sacrificing privacy, which may not be ideal for everyone.

 

  • Compatibility: Living with roommates in Mongolia can be challenging if personalities clash or lifestyles differ significantly.

 

  • Limited Control: Sharing a house or apartment in Mongolia means that decisions about the property are made by all tenants, which can be difficult if everyone has different opinions.
